Male City Council on Wednesday decided to charge a fee from expatriates entering Lonuziyaaraiy Park and Sultan Park.
The decision to levy a fee on foreigners entering the two parks from June 15 was taken at a meeting of the council held on Wednesday.
The issue was brought to the meeting by Male mayor Dr Mohamed Muizz. He said charging a fee from migrant workers entering parks is a practice in other countries as well.
"I don't think it's discrimination. It's a normal practice," the opposition PPM vice president said.
Almost all councillors who spoke at the meeting backed the mayor's presence.

Muizz said the it will come into effect after two weeks, on June 15.
Muizz also said that the fee to be charged will be decided later and the administrative arrangements will be made and brought to the council meeting.
Earlier, a fee was charged from foreigners at Sultan Park. However, after Covid restrictions were lifted, the then council reopened it without charging a fee.
